David Ness Eva Allard Dorothy Drake Louis Kopeny Florence Ackert William Becker Lorraine Craelius Loraine Dabe Shirley Dean Bernice Evensen Margaret Feciura Irene Fijak Barbara Foosner Travis Freeman Isabelle Gan Carmen Graham Georgette Haase Irene Fijak EDITORIAL ASSISTANTS Rita McCarthy Roland Meyer Irene Placek Betty Rohde STAFF MEMBERS Ann Hermann Iune Kaiser Elaine Kruszynski Era Iane Larsen Iames La Vey William Lazarus Robert McCarty Robert Meyer Vera Moeller Earlene Montgomery Agnes Nielsen Irene Nilsen Irene Pawyza Lillian Petersen TYPING STAFF Gloria Hoffman Lois Schaefer Arne Slettebak Ruth van Vlaardingen Louise Petersen Shirley Posson Betty Ratzer Wilfred Schwandt Esther Schwass LeRoy Schweitzer Iune Smith Doris Schneider Helen Sonnicksen Olga Springer Ruby van Vlaardingen Arthur Vodicka Herbert Young Shirley Posson Lois Guse OlQG SPYUIQGF CIRCULATION STAFF Iune Kaiser, Manager Evelyn Eidukas Dorothy Soegrath ART STAFF E11 n B' h ff Loraine Dabe EaEl Briilino Carmen Graham Donald Walkoe PRODUCTION STAFF Shirlee Iohnson, Richard Friehe Lois Hoffmann Manager Richard Hesik Margie Hoffman SPONSORS Samuel Gogol, Besslie Lester, Production Circulation Work on the Kelvynian begins in October when groups of students, QA to l2A, with reputations for possessing the ability to write a clear English sentence are summoned to meetings. From these students the Kelvynian staff is made up. Then, actual Work begins. The entire staff roams the halls, pursuing bashful seniors in search of inter- views to obtain information for the individual character sketches. In these character sketches the accomplishments of each person for his four years at Kelvyn must be condensed into forty words or less. Another problem in con- nection With the character sketches is the spelling of the names, since experi- ence has shcwn that a misspelled name usually brings out the Worst in the nature of the vict'm. While the gradrates are thus being accounted for, the articles are taking shape. The prospective Kelvynian author spends many evenings Writing his first draft, second draft, third draft, fourth . . . ad infinitum. By the time the final result is achieved, there is practically no resemblance to the original crude product. In the meantime, division circulation managers have been perambulating around divisions in search of subscribers, and the production staff has been counting words, lines, and paragraphs, getting each article to its proper size. Then, before one realizes that time has slipped by, the yearbook is out, and the student body is scurrying around collecting autographs. l26l

UUU HRE HH HDDLESEEHT! You are an adolescent! How do you know? Well, your legs suddenly begin to get out of control and relax in the most awkward positions . . . You start to switch the radio, from Freckles Fitzsimmons, the Super Super Super Cmonotonous, isn't it?l Quiz Kid to Iumpin' Ierry cmd his livin' Iitterbugs, the newest, hottest band on the air . . . You begin read- ing boy-meets-girl novels and leave your series of Sherlockia Holmes, that amazing girl detective, to gather dust on the shelves . . . You start to wear make-up and begin the period in your life where one-tenth of your day is spent in making-up and the remain- ing nine-tenths in repairing and re- modeling the original job . . . You get your first permanent and slowly become adjusted to sleeping with half a hardware store in your hair . . . You start to live chiefly on hot dogs and cokes, despite your mother's exclamations that it is definitely not a balanced diet and you are not getting the proper number of calories and vitamins . . . The movies become a greater influence in your life than ever before . . . You stop going to see the Saturday serials in which the hero is practically killed at the end of every chapter and start seeing that new fiery love team, Byron Flower and Nita Gayworth . . . You begin imitating all the new fads you see on the screen, coming to school one day with your hair in your eyes a la Veronica Lake, and wearing midget stilts on your feet in Carmen Miranda style, the next . . . You develop crushes on each male star until you learn he has a wife, three children, two dogs and one toupee . . . You start wearing saddle shoes which look as if they have been through the Thirty Years' War and sweaters that would be big even on Lou Costello . . . You become conscious of the fact that there is such a thing as color in clothes, and perhaps a red plaid skirt would not go so well with a violet sweater . . . You thumb all the latest style magazines for fashions which you think will give you that Fifth Avenue chic, but only succeed in giving you that Third Street droop . . . You start wearing dark red nail polish which you diligently put on every night and peel otf by slow degrees during the day . . . You discover that there is something to dancing besides the two-step: you even begin to practice jiu-jitsu in order to become more hep in jitterbugging . . . You suddenly become aware of the fact that there is such a thing as boys, and that those two-legged animals with slingshots and spitballs whose mere presence used to cause you extreme embarrassment, now make you feel giddy if they just acknowledge that you exist . . . You begin wearing open-toed and high-heeled shoes which you soon regret when the walking distance becomes greater than two blocks and the rainy weather causes water to trickle in the open toes . . . You become a mem- ber of a crowd whose chief function is to exchange the latest communiques from the local romantic battlefronts . . . You start greeting your friends with What's buzzin', cousin? and leave With, l'll be flittin' kitten. Ah, yes! You are an adolescent! Ruth van Vlaardingen 28
